There's no doubt that Italy has been a giant in the automotive industry for decades. From Ferrari, Lamborghini, and Maserati to Alfa Romeo and Fiat, Italy has produced some of the most iconic cars ever made. However, because the '70s generation of cars from these brands got stereotyped as unreliable, many people believe that there weren't many reliable cars from Italy.
The truth is, there are plenty of reliable Italian cars that are in production today, and tons of good ones from the past that are reliable, and available at prices that are more accessible than ever before. This list is about those cars, the mistaken Italian beauties that deserve recognition for their performance and dependability.
